Road Safety Audit: Challenges in India explores the pressing issues of road safety in one of the world’s fastest-growing transport networks. With India facing some of the highest road accident rates globally, road safety audits (RSAs) have become an essential tool for identifying risks and preventing crashes.
This book delves into the concept, methodology, and importance of road safety audits while focusing on the unique challenges in the Indian context—from rapid urbanization and mixed traffic conditions to infrastructure gaps, policy bottlenecks, and enforcement hurdles. Drawing on national standards such as IRC guidelines and international best practices, it highlights real-world case studies, audit findings, and lessons learned from highways, expressways, and urban roads.
Key themes include:
Understanding the RSA process and its role in reducing crashes.
Institutional, financial, and technical barriers to effective implementation.
Common safety concerns observed on Indian roads.
Policy frameworks and their limitations.
Recommendations for building safer roads through audits, technology, and stakeholder collaboration.
